Getting Started

Before we begin, ensure you have Node.js and npm installed on your system. If not, download them from nodejs.org.

Step 1: Initialize a Vite Project

To get started with Vite and React, run the following command:

npm create vite@latest my-react-app --template react
cd my-react-app
npm install

This sets up a React project using Vite. Now, let’s configure it to make development faster and easier.

Configuring Vite for React

Below is a complete vite.config.js configuration tailored for React projects:

import path from "path";
import { defineConfig } from "vite";
import react from "@vitejs/plugin-react-swc";

export default defineConfig({
  base: "/",
  plugins: [react()],
  resolve: {
    alias: [
      {
        find: /^~(.+)/,
        replacement: path.resolve(process.cwd(), "node_modules/$1"),
      },
      {
        find: /^src(.+)/,
        replacement: path.resolve(process.cwd(), "src/$1"),
      },
    ],
  },
  server: {
    port: 3031,
  },
  preview: {
    port: 3031,
  },
  build: {
    sourcemap: true,
  },
});

Breaking Down the Configuration

1. React with SWC

import react from "@vitejs/plugin-react-swc";

We are using @vitejs/plugin-react-swc to compile React faster using SWC. It’s a great alternative to Babel because of its blazing-fast speed.

2. Custom Aliases

To make imports cleaner and avoid lengthy relative paths, we define custom aliases:

resolve: {
  alias: [
    {
      find: /^~(.+)/,
      replacement: path.resolve(process.cwd(), "node_modules/$1"),
    },
    {
      find: /^src(.+)/,
      replacement: path.resolve(process.cwd(), "src/$1"),
    },
  ],
},

  • ~ is used to access modules from node_modules.
  • src is used to access files from the src directory.

Example Usage:

import MyComponent from 'src/components/MyComponent';

3. Custom Server Port

server: {
  port: 3031,
},
preview: {
  port: 3031,
},

We’ve set the development and preview servers to use port 3031. Feel free to change it to any port you prefer.

4. Source Maps for Easier Debugging

build: {
  sourcemap: true,
},

Enabling source maps helps in debugging by allowing you to see the original source code in the browser’s developer tools.

Installing Dependencies

To use this configuration, install the necessary packages:

npm install @vitejs/plugin-react-swc vite-plugin-checker

Running the Project

After setting up the configuration, you can run the development server with:Running the Project

npm run dev

Open your browser and navigate to http://localhost:3031.
